use nu_protocol::ast::Call;
use nu_protocol::engine::{Command, EngineState, Stack};
use nu_protocol::{
Category, Example, IntoPipelineData, PipelineData, ShellError, Signature, Type, Value,
};
#[derive(Clone)]
pub struct Length;
impl Command for Length {
fn name(&self) -> &str {
"length"
}
fn usage(&self) -> &str {
"Count the number of items in an input list or rows in a table."
}
fn signature(&self) -> nu_protocol::Signature {
Signature::build("length")
.input_output_types(vec![(Type::List(Box::new(Type::Any)), Type::Int)])
.category(Category::Filters)
}
fn search_terms(&self) -> Vec<&str> {
vec!["count", "size", "wc"]
}
fn run(
&self,
_engine_state: &EngineState,
_stack: &mut Stack,
call: &Call,
input: PipelineData,
) -> Result<PipelineData, ShellError> {
length_row(call, input)
}
fn examples(&self) -> Vec<Example> {
vec![
Example {
description: "Count the number of items in a list",
example: "[1 2 3 4 5] | length",
result: Some(Value::test_int(5)),
},
Example {
description: "Count the number of rows in a table",
example: "[{a:1 b:2}, {a:2 b:3}] | length",
result: Some(Value::test_int(2)),
},
]
}
}
fn length_row(call: &Call, input: PipelineData) -> Result<PipelineData, ShellError> {
let span = input.span().unwrap_or(call.head);
match input {
PipelineData::Value(Value::Nothing { .. }, ..) => {
Ok(Value::int(0, call.head).into_pipeline_data())
}
PipelineData::Value(Value::Record { .. }, ..) => {
Err(ShellError::OnlySupportsThisInputType {
exp_input_type: "list, and table".into(),
wrong_type: "record".into(),
dst_span: call.head,
src_span: span,
})
}
_ => {
let mut count: i64 = 0;
for value in input.into_iter() {
if let Value::Error { error, .. } = value {
return Err(*error);
}
count += 1
}
Ok(Value::int(count, call.head).into_pipeline_data())
}
}
}
